According to PR-model, at.tt is ranked 1,096,499th in multilingual Wikipedia, in particular this website is ranked 145,663rd in German Wikipedia.
The website is placed before apaca.com.au and after leonardobridgeproject.org in the BestRef global ranking of the most important sources of Wikipedia.